Transaction 576d6a92666dc8bea44f5dea919ffae48b92fcedaf07ff9cf42ef164142108c9

1 Input
2 Outputs
  • 576d6a92666dc8bea44f5dea919ffae48b92fcedaf07ff9cf42ef164142108c9:0
  • value  1923272
    address  138PSLPiZrmuR6knXb19KE1okDepbJH9RG
  • 576d6a92666dc8bea44f5dea919ffae48b92fcedaf07ff9cf42ef164142108c9:1
  • value  7465000
    address  1PUWXTzzcjow8x9NoBQSUERaDz52j8LQF4